SO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2019 in Review

1,273 of the 4,604 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Southern Company (SO) for Q2 2019, worth a combined $34B — up 9.9% from $30.9B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 90 funds opened new SO positions and 65 closed out — a net gain of 25 holders — while 517 added to existing stakes and 455 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Nuveen, adding an estimated $233M. The largest seller was Franklin Resources, cutting an estimated $154M.
